[Partner Company] Software House - Tech Lead

lxbfYeaa - البحرين - المنامة

The Job


Array is currently seeking an exceptional Software Engineer with hands-on coding experience

Java/Python and React/Angular to join our accomplished team.


As a Tech Lead, you will play a pivotal role in leading, designing, developing, and maintaining high-quality software solutions for our esteemed clients. We are seeking individuals with a strong foundation in software engineering principles, a passion for technology, and a proven track record of successful project delivery.


Responsibilities:


  • Lead and mentor a team of full stack developers, providing technical guidance and support.
  • Design, develop, and maintain robust, scalable, and high-performance web applications.
  • Collaborate with cross-functional teams, including product managers, designers, and other stakeholders, to define and deliver project requirements.
  • Ensure the implementation of best practices in coding, architecture, and security.
  • Conduct code reviews, identify areas for improvement, and enforce coding standards.
  • Stay up-to-date with emerging technologies and industry trends, and recommend new tools and technologies to enhance our development process.
  • Troubleshoot and resolve technical issues across the stack.
  • Participate in the full software development lifecycle, from requirements gathering to deployment and maintenance.


Qualifications:

  • Bachelor's degree in Computer Science, Engineering, or a related field.
  • Proven minimum of 10 years of experience as a Full Stack Developer with a focus on React or Angular and Java or Python.
  • Strong understanding of frontend technologies such as HTML, CSS, and JavaScript.
  • Solid experience with backend frameworks and languages, including Spring Boot (Java) or Django/Flask (Python).
  • Proficient in database design and management (SQL and NoSQL databases).
  • Experience with version control systems (e.g., Git) and CI/CD pipelines.
  • Excellent problem-solving skills and the ability to work independently and as part of a team.
  • Strong communication and leadership skills.


Technical Knowledge and Skills:


Frontend:


  • Proficiency in JavaScript frameworks such as React and Angular.
  • Experience with state management libraries like Redux or NgRx.
  • Understanding of frontend build tools such as Webpack, Babel, and npm/yarn.
  • Familiarity with UI component libraries like Material-UI, Ant Design, or Bootstrap.


Backend:


  • Expertise in Java with Spring Boot or Python with Django/Flask.
  • Knowledge of RESTful API design and development.
  • Experience with microservices architecture.
  • Proficiency in ORM frameworks like Hibernate (Java) or SQLAlchemy (Python).


Database:


  • Experience with relational databases like MySQL, PostgreSQL.
  • Familiarity with NoSQL databases such as MongoDB, Cassandra, or Redis.
  • Understanding of database design principles and optimization techniques.


DevOps:


  • Knowledge of cloud platforms like AWS, Azure, or Google Cloud.
  • Experience with containerization and orchestration tools (Docker, Kubernetes).
  • Familiarity with CI/CD pipelines using tools like Jenkins, GitLab CI, or CircleCI.


General:


  • Strong understanding of software design patterns and principles.
  • Familiarity with Agile/Scrum methodologies.
  • Knowledge of version control systems, particularly Git.


Benefit:


The position is on-site and might require you to relocate to Bahrain, however there are benefits provided such as:

  • One way flight to Bahrain for the Employee and dependents
  • First 3 months’ accommodation in our guesthouse apartments
  • First 3 months’ pick up and drop off from guesthouse
  • Visas - ARRAY will process Visa applications for employee and dependents
  • Medical insurance for employee and dependents
  • A car parking allowance as applicable
  • Bahrain is income tax free (0% income tax), which means the salary are take-home pay


The Hiring Process:


  • CV Screening phone/vc call (15-30 mins)
  • HackerRank coding test (90 mins)
  • Technical Interview 1 – coding ability (30 mins)
  • Technical Interview 2 – design and process knowledge (60 mins)
  • HR Interview (30 mins)
  • Offer Letter


About the Company:


Our mission is to empower clients to achieve their objectives more effectively and efficiently than ever before through unparalleled expertise, innovative tools, and best-in-class practices.


We tackle our clients' complex challenges by blending strategic insights with pioneering technology. We craft solutions that drive business success and improve human experiences, providing a competitive edge for our clients.

Our expert teams consisting of consultants, architects, designers, and engineers, understand each of our clients are unique and collaborate closely to turn ambitious visions into reality.


At Array, we're not just a software services company – we're dreamers, builders, and visionaries. Born from the startup hustle, we're on a mission to redefine the tech landscape, become the next tech giant, and put Bahrain on the map! Our journey is bold, our ambitions are sky-high, and we're looking for exceptional Senior Software Engineers to join us on this epic adventure.


About Bahrain


The world is your oyster. Let Bahrain be its pearl.

Bahrain, officially the Kingdom of Bahrain, is an island country in West Asia. It is situated on the Persian Gulf, and comprises a small archipelago made up of 50 natural islands and an additional 33 artificial islands, centered on Bahrain Island which makes up around 83 percent of the country's landmass.


The history of Bahrain tells a rich story of economic growth and diversification, with an impact on the world that far outstrips our compact size. Take a look at this collection of interesting facts about Bahrain and find out about the facets of our offer which have been integral to our success and which position us strongly for the future.


A commercial crossroads for 4,000 years


The word Bahrain means ‘two seas’ in Arabic and our geographic position has been important throughout our long history as a trading centre linking east and west. A major stopping point for foreign merchants and home to the rich pearl diving industry, Bahrain made a name for itself as the Gulf’s pre-eminent trading hub.


Best Investment Promotion Agency


Bahrain’s FDI Strategy is ranked 5th Globally and 1st in MENA for all sized cities, based on The Global Cities of the Future 2021 / 2022 report Issued by FDI Intelligence.

Bahrain EDB is ranked 2nd Best promotion agency globally in Technology, based on the 2021 OCO Global Innovation Index


Digital Infrastructure & Talent

  • 1st in GCC in Trade ICT in services (% of GDP), based on UNCTAD’s Technology and Innovation 2021 report.
  • 1st Globally in Digital literacy education, based on The Inclusive Internet Index 2021 issued by Facebook & The Economist.
  • 1st Globally in Female Digital Skills Training & STEM Education, based on The Inclusive Internet Index 2021 issued by Facebook & The Economist.


Income Tax Free Country


Personal income tax is also not collected in the Kingdom of Bahrain. Thus, all earnings, dividends, and other income are tax-free. The Kingdom has one of the lowest VAT rates in the world, at 5%, with a long range of exclusions and zero ratings.


Learn more about Bahrain here:

https://www.bahrainedb.com/why-bahrain/bahrain-at-a-glance

تاريخ النشر: ٢٠ أغسطس ٢٠٢٤
الناشر: LinkedIn
تاريخ النشر: ٢٠ أغسطس ٢٠٢٤
الناشر: LinkedIn